The Statesman Journal’s first iPad version, launched in 2012, felt familiar to desktop computer users. It is a kind of portable cousin to StatesmanJournal.com, our flagship digital news service.

But now there is a second Statesman Journal tablet experience — built specifically for the iPad — that offers a remarkably clear, swipe-able facsimile of the newspaper. The best way to describe it is this: Imagine someone waved a wand over the newspaper in your hands and magically transformed it from paper to an exact-image duplicate on a screen. This new app also allows readers to zoom in on a selected story, enlarging the text to fill the bottom third of the iPad screen.

Careful readers know that the e-newspaper actually has been available to desktop users since 2012. Many longtime subscribers have taken to it because it presents the day’s news in a preferred format. It’s as if a tiny electronic news carrier pulled up in front of your computer and tossed it onto the screen. A good number of readers accessed the e-newspaper on the iPad without the new app. But now, with the app, that experience is greatly improved.

To try the new app, visit the iTunes store and search for SJ Print Edition. It’s downloadable and free.

The app is not yet available for other tablet systems, but a smartphone version is available for the iPhone.
